J. J. Keller & Associates is offering the Compliance Tablet, a mobile device with Keller’s patented E-Log technology built in. The Compliance Tablet offers fleet managers a one-step option for making the transition to E-Logs, the company says, and the device will be available October 1, 2013.

The Compliance Tablet is a 7”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 that is pre-loaded with J. J. Keller Mobile applications. Approximately the size of a typical paper log book, the Compliance Tablet has an interface designed to enable drivers to input hours-of-service information quickly and easily.

A pre-programmed Roadside Inspection mode displays only the last seven days of logs, allowing drivers to hand the tablet to enforcement officers with no security concerns. The tablet is “locked down” to keep drivers from loading non-approved applications, and is also designed to become inoperable while the vehicle is in motion. All program enhancements such as HOS regulatory changes are done through automatic updates and never require hardware swap-outs.

For fleets who prefer to utilize their own (or their drivers’) smartphones or tablets, Keller also offers a “BYOD” (Bring Your Own Device) option.  J. J. Keller Mobile applications are compatible with over 40 Android devices, and communicate with Keller’s ELD/EOBR in the same manner. Customers can use the BYOD option exclusively, or may choose to utilize a mixture of Compliance Tablets and other mobile devices within the same fleet.

J. J. Keller Mobile applications work with Keller’s Gen II ELD/EOBR, which installs into virtually any commercial motor vehicle and is compatible with all vehicle classes. Data from the ELD/EOBR is instantly transferred to the cloud-based Encompass back office system, so fleet managers can view, report, track and analyze compliance levels.
